About Seong‐Gi Kim

Seong‐Gi Kim is a scholar working on Radiology, Nuclear Medicine and Imaging, Spectroscopy and Biophysics, having authored 15 papers that have together received 934 indexed citations. Recurring topics across this work include Advanced MRI Techniques and Applications (15 papers), MRI in cancer diagnosis (9 papers) and Advanced Neuroimaging Techniques and Applications (9 papers). The work is most often cited by research in Radiology, Nuclear Medicine and Imaging (833 citations), Cognitive Neuroscience (396 citations) and Biophysics (62 citations). Seong‐Gi Kim has collaborated with scholars based in United States, South Korea and Germany. Frequent co-authors include Kâmil Uǧurbil, Xiaoping Hu, Timothy Q. Duong, Essa Yacoub, Gregor Adriany, Tao Jin, Fuqiang Zhao, Ping Wang, Hellmut Merkle and Afonso C. Silva. Their work appears in journals such as Magnetic Resonance in Medicine and NMR in Biomedicine.
